Transaction 51edd10e7a3fb10dd654f2aacb728a645c2d325db2e6aa8421b151247bfa57f5

1 Input
2 Outputs
  • 51edd10e7a3fb10dd654f2aacb728a645c2d325db2e6aa8421b151247bfa57f5:0
  • value  19763
    address  3DZ3Pibwtgb68b4GeTe4WXg9aMssMvdwYU
  • 51edd10e7a3fb10dd654f2aacb728a645c2d325db2e6aa8421b151247bfa57f5:1
  • value  1267982
    address  171mjKQcRGvaFzdk3VY2LxauvVR1Dx3i1L